Ethereum Triangle Holds: $2,221 Break Is the Only Level That Matters

⬤ The triangle is forming with lower highs and higher lows, a textbook compression structure. Key Fibonacci resistance clusters around $2,192 and $2,221, while support sits at $2,133. Below that, downside targets extend to $2,078 and $2,001. ⬤ Structurally, the triangle looks like a continuation pattern within a broader corrective phase. A breakout above $2,221 would confirm short-term bullish momentum. A failure to clear it extends the consolidation or opens another leg lower toward Fibonacci support. ⬤ The $2,221 mark is both a technical ceiling and a psychological trigger. A confirmed close above it shifts near-term momentum and likely increases volatility. Repeated rejection would reinforce range-bound behavior.
